15 /*
16  * Table of regions to map using the MMU.
17  * This doesn't include TZRAM as the 'mem_layout' argument passed to
18  * configure_mmu_elx() will give the available subset of that,
19  */
20 const mmap_region_t plat_versal_mmap[] = {
21 	MAP_REGION_FLAT(DEVICE0_BASE, DEVICE0_SIZE, MT_DEVICE | MT_RW | MT_SECURE),
22 	MAP_REGION_FLAT(DEVICE1_BASE, DEVICE1_SIZE, MT_DEVICE | MT_RW | MT_SECURE),
23 	MAP_REGION_FLAT(CRF_BASE, CRF_SIZE, MT_DEVICE | MT_RW | MT_SECURE),
24 	{ 0 }
25 };
26 
27 const mmap_region_t *plat_versal_get_mmap(void)
28 {
29 	return plat_versal_mmap;
30 }
31 
32 static void versal_print_platform_name(void)
33 {
34 	NOTICE("ATF running on Xilinx %s\n", PLATFORM_NAME);
35 }
36 
37 void versal_config_setup(void)
38 {
39 	uint32_t val;
40 
41 	versal_print_platform_name();
42 
43 	mmio_write_32(VERSAL_CRL_IOU_SWITCH_CTRL,
44 		      VERSAL_IOU_SWITCH_CTRL_CLKACT_BIT |
45 		      (0x20 << VERSAL_IOU_SWITCH_CTRL_DIVISOR0_SHIFT));
46 
47 	/* Global timer init - Program time stamp reference clk */
48 	val = mmio_read_32(VERSAL_CRL_TIMESTAMP_REF_CTRL);
49 	val |= VERSAL_CRL_APB_TIMESTAMP_REF_CTRL_CLKACT_BIT;
50 	mmio_write_32(VERSAL_CRL_TIMESTAMP_REF_CTRL, val);
51 
52 	/* Clear reset of timestamp reg */
53 	mmio_write_32(VERSAL_CRL_RST_TIMESTAMP_OFFSET, 0x0);
54 
55 	/* Program freq register in System counter and enable system counter. */
56 	mmio_write_32(VERSAL_IOU_SCNTRS_BASE_FREQ, VERSAL_CPU_CLOCK);
57 	mmio_write_32(VERSAL_IOU_SCNTRS_COUNTER_CONTROL_REG,
58 		      VERSAL_IOU_SCNTRS_CONTROL_EN);
59 
60 	generic_delay_timer_init();
61 }
